Skills Progression

 

 

We use some commercial schemes of work to support our Curriculum Delivery and Learning Sequences. In these instances we use the skills progression documents provided by these schemes. This applies to:

  • RE - Surrey SACRE Agreed Syllabus
  • Maths - NCETM Progression Documents supported by White Rose Maths Sequence of Learning and the associated Power Maths Scheme
  • Music - Charanga Music Scheme
  • French - Rigolo Scheme

 NOTE:

At school, the children have 3 minutes to answer 60 questions. For each level, they must get full marks three times before they are awarded a certificate. Then they move onto the next level. Once all levels have been achieved, the children will be given regular mental maths activities to consolidate their skills & further improve their fluency in Maths.
